The Myelodysplastic Syndrome (MDS) drugs market is primarily segmented based on treatment modalities, which include supportive care, disease-modifying agents, and stem cell transplantation. Among these, disease-modifying agents, particularly hypomethylating agents like azacitidine and decitabine, are expected to show the largest market size due to their effectiveness in improving hematological parameters and survival rates in patients. Supportive care treatments, including growth factors and transfusions, are also crucial and are anticipated to exhibit steady growth as they address symptomatic issues faced by patients. Stem cell transplantation, while offering curative potential, remains less common due to eligibility criteria and associated risks, making its growth comparatively slower.
Route of Administration
The route of administration for MDS treatments is classified into oral and parenteral options. Oral administration is becoming increasingly popular due to its convenience and improved patient compliance, leading to a notable segment size within the market. Treatments like azacitidine (in oral reformulation) entice both patients and healthcare providers, encouraging more rapid market adoption. Conversely, parenteral administration, which is more traditional for many disease-modifying agents, continues to be essential for acute treatment scenarios. Although parenteral routes may initially dominate in certain markets, the growth trajectory is expected to favor oral medications due to advancements in formulation technologies and the desire for less invasive treatment options.
